Parent Dance

The Parent Dance also known in the past as the Father Daughter Dance. Today it is rare that only the Father dances with the Bride. Usually the Groom dances with his Mother also. There are occasions where the Bride and Groom will choose separate dances for each the Mother and Father. In some situations in the middle of the song the Bride and or Groom may switch partners and dance with a Step Parent.

This Wedding Dance is for the Bride and or Groom and the Parents only. There are many variations where the Bride and Groom may dance with Step Parents or a Grand Parent. It depends on the situation.

We recommend that the Bride and Groom ask the person or persons they are going to dance with if they have a preference for the song they would like to dance too. It is ultimately the Bride and Groom's decision though.

The intention of this song is to give the parent or special person a chance to dance with the Bride and or Groom. This is also a chance for the Bride and or Groom to show their appreciation and respect for the special person they choose to dance with.
